Most users need these specific files for the most popular systems to work correctly: System Required File Name(s) Importance PlayStation 1 scph5501.bin (or scph5500.bin, scph5502.bin) Required for many games to boot. Game Boy Advance gba_bios.bin Recommended for better compatibility. Sega CD bios_CD_U.bin, bios_CD_E.bin, bios_CD_J.bin Required for all games. Famicom Disk System disksys.rom Required for FDS games. Neo Geo neogeo.zip Must remain zipped in the system or ROM folder. How to Verify Your BIOS
